Deloitte India Unveils GenW.AI Platform at AI Impact Summit

In a significant move for the artificial intelligence sector, Deloitte India has officially launched its new low-code platform, GenW.AI, at the AI Impact Summit. This innovative solution is designed to empower businesses with enhanced control over their intellectual property and data, marking a pivotal development in enterprise AI tools.

Key Features of the GenW.AI Platform

The GenW.AI platform stands out for its user-friendly design and rapid development capabilities. As a low-code solution, it simplifies the AI implementation process, allowing companies to deploy AI models quickly without extensive technical expertise. This ease of use is expected to accelerate adoption across various industries, from finance to healthcare.

Dual Deployment Options: One of the standout aspects of GenW.AI is its flexible deployment model. Businesses can choose between on-premises and on-cloud installations, providing tailored solutions to meet specific security and operational needs. This flexibility ensures that organizations can optimize their AI infrastructure based on their unique requirements.
